Output fbcb51abafd0377415a053500936a17c60daa7b35ae958ef95f638b7674790bc:1

value
3397500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c057749eeaed4fda35f7e004705c6441e72dedab OP_EQUAL
address
3KE2RtmQw9h5sBuaGjbycrtTgWtYDev37a
transaction
fbcb51abafd0377415a053500936a17c60daa7b35ae958ef95f638b7674790bc
spent
true